Daniela Nikolova was born in September 1976, in Sofia – the capital city of Bulgaria. From a very early age art was an inseparable part of her life, her biggest passion however was painting. Daniela grew up away from nature, in the heart of the city. She did not grow up near horses, but the beauty of these animals made her fall in love with them since childhood. For the last 15 years she has been living in a small town in Greece and has the pleasure of getting to know more about horses and being near to them. The small city gives her the opportunity to have her own treasure - ORION XLVII- Caballos Mayoral, a purebred Spanish Horse. The 4 year old Andalusian was born in Zaragoza, Spain in the stable of Jose Maria Caballos Mayoral. Daniela is strongly connected with the horses of Jose – they are the only source of inspiration for her paintings. “Some part magic and myth, some part mystic and spiritual, those l are the ingredients that make me feel as if I am a part of the Caballos Mayoral spirit” she says. In the past years she has been preparing a collection of paintings themed “ENTENDIDO & INDIO” – Caballos Mayoral.
